Waste Management Preferences API

Retrieve and update customer preference settings.

Waste Management Preferences API is one of 7 APIs that Waste Management publishes on the APIs.io network, described by a machine-readable OpenAPI specification.

Tagged areas include Preferences. The published artifact set on APIs.io includes an OpenAPI specification and API documentation.

This API exposes 2 operations across 1 path, and defines 2 schemas. It is described by OpenAPI 3.1.0, at version 1.0.

Requests are made against 2 base URLs: https://api.wm.com/v1, https://apitest.wm.com/v1.

Waste Management Preferences API declares 1 security scheme for authenticating requests. It accepts HTTP bearer tokens (JWT) (bearerAuth).

  • bearerAuth — JSON Web Token (JWT) provided by WM.

Paths & Operations 2

Across 1 path, the API surfaces 2 operations — 1 GET, 1 PATCH. Each is listed below with its method, path, parameters, and response codes.
